When it comes to shielding gas, consistency is key. A cheap or damaged hose can kink, leak, or suck in air, ruining your welds with porosity and forcing you to grind and re-weld. Safety and organization are often overlooked benefits of a long gas hose. By keeping your high-pressure cylinders stationary and out of the immediate work zone, you reduce the risk of knocking them over. It also helps declutter your workspace, giving you more room to maneuver around large fabrications.
